This, my friends, is Platja de ses Ovelles, a hidden gem nestled between the bustling coves of Es Cubells and sa Caixota on the stunning island of Ibiza. Platja de ses Ovelles, meaning “Beach of the Sheep” in Catalan, evokes images of a tranquil past, far removed from the vibrant nightlife Ibiza is known for. This unspoiled cove offers an escape, a chance to reconnect with nature’s raw beauty. Platja de ses Ovelles is a relatively small beach, stretching a mere 71 meters in length and 23 meters in width. Its intimate size adds to its charm, creating a sense of exclusivity and tranquility. The beach is composed of a unique blend of fine white sand and smooth gravel, offering a delightful texture underfoot. The calm, crystal-clear waters invite you to take a refreshing dip, while the low occupancy rate ensures a peaceful and uncrowded experience. Platja de ses Ovelles is an isolated haven, accessible primarily by boat. This adds to its mystique and allure, preserving its pristine beauty.
